Output 154b42f83a23097f203c1b220ff75ddced034cb97d72376a35f015ca652914f0:0

value
8568433617
script pubkey
OP_0 OP_PUSHBYTES_20 d60e42cd44285cb40b52dd5e94a91806cdebbdfc
address
ltc1q6c8y9n2y9pwtgz6jm40ff2gcqmx7h00uepycw7
transaction
154b42f83a23097f203c1b220ff75ddced034cb97d72376a35f015ca652914f0
spent
true